1937 Plymouth P4 Business Coupe all original with correct vin number matching title. Complete with original curtains behind seat. New tires as the originals were rotted and would not hold air. This was in a well ventilated dry barn from 1958 until a couple years ago.Very rust free for a Midwest car and is a excellent restoration or hot rod project. Engine and drive train are complete and it appears the starter and generator are original to car. There are some rust issues and that’s is not unlikely in a vehicle of this vintage. I have 85 pictures of the car showing both good and bad areas. There should not be any surprises when potential buyers look the car over as I try to be as truthful as I can in description.

The engine does not turn over at this time. I soaked the cylinders and had no success.I had given thought to removing the head and checking things out but decided not to touch the engine. The car is very straight with the exception of the right front passenger fender that had a crack about 6” long that was welded up prior to it’s being parked in 1958. That is shown in the detail pics.
